Understanding DevOps
In essence, DevOps represents the synergy between software development (Dev) and IT operations (Ops). It’s a culture, a movement, a philosophy that bridges the gap between teams, promoting seamless collaboration, communication, and integration. Today, it’s widely recognized as a strategic approach that facilitates faster and more efficient software delivery, ensuring businesses stay competitive in an ever-evolving market.
The Evolution of DevOps
The journey of DevOps is nothing short of remarkable. What started as a niche concept has rapidly grown into a widely adopted practice in the IT industry.
The genesis of DevOps can be traced back to the Agile System Administration movement and the need to align software development and IT operations more closely.
Over time, DevOps has matured.
It now includes a range of practices and tools, all designed to improve collaboration, streamline workflows, and accelerate delivery. From continuous integration and continuous delivery (CI/CD) to automation and monitoring, DevOps tools and strategies have become a fundamental part of any software development process.
Current Trends in DevOps
Today, DevOps is seeing several new trends and emerging technologies shaping its future.
Microservices Architecture: The shift towards microservices has become more prevalent. This architectural style involves developing single-function modules with well-defined interfaces and operations. The benefit? It allows developers to update or scale components independently, elevating the productivity and agility of development and operations teams.
Containerization: Container technologies, facilitated by platforms like Docker and Kubernetes, are another trend shaping the DevOps landscape.
Containers simplify the process of building, packaging, and promoting an application or service and its dependencies, throughout the stages of the development lifecycle.
Security Integration: The focus on security has significantly increased in the DevOps realm. Known as DevSecOps, this practice integrates security at every phase of the development process, promoting the philosophy of ‘security as code’. This approach ensures a more proactive response to threats and vulnerabilities.
Cloud-Native DevOps: As more businesses are migrating to the cloud, cloud-native DevOps practices are gaining momentum. This involves leveraging the cloud’s flexibility and scalability through practices like infrastructure as code (IaC), serverless computing, and platform as a service (PaaS).
DevOps and AI: Artificial Intelligence (AI) and Machine Learning (ML) are playing pivotal roles in improving DevOps practices.
From intelligent automation to predictive analytics, AI and ML are enabling smarter decision-making, improved productivity and enhanced performance.
